George catered our son's graduation party. The food was delicious and very abundant. George even added extra dishes, like a wonderful eggplant salad. The food was labelled and sorted for allergies (gluten, dairy, etc...) which was a very nice touch.

Susan S.

The best food! Generous portions and great neighborhood restaurant. George and Rula remember your names and your orders. The food is always delicious. One entree is big enough for two people.We love this place and the owners

Ordered catering from Gorgeous George's for a graduation party (for about 20 people) and the spread was incredible! The food was incredibly delicious. Definitely a hit with the party and everyone kept coming back for more. George even included some extra dishes for our group, which was very kind. Service was great and the pick up was seamless. Will definitely be coming back to dine at this restaurant. 10/10 recommend!

There is a decent amount of Mediterranean restaurants here in Seattle that I have tried, and I'm sure you can go to any of them and get a decently sized meal that tastes good, but I'm here to say that thus far, Gorgeous George's is definitely one of my favorite restaurants in Seattle so far. We went to this restaurant around 7PM on a Saturday, and at first, the restaurant didn't look open for business. But George's wife spotted us checking the restaurant hours and welcomed us in! She mentioned that they had a huge catering order today and were closed due to catering so much. At first, she mentioned that take out orders would be OK, but then evolved into allowing for us to dine in! We were so grateful to even be allowed service given how busy and exhausted they were, so they definitely when above and beyond in terms of service. As other reviewers have mentioned, Gorgeous George feels like you are dining in a family's house, very cozy and everyone is so friendly, and of course, the food was freaking amazing! We ordered a couple of things, which I'll review down below: Babaghanouje ($11): Absolutely delicious! Amazing smokey flavor and a subtle tartness from the eggplant/lemon. Pleasing texture that is a blend of creamy and slightly fibrous that leaves you wanting more. Great with pita bread and toothsome on it's own too. One of the better babahanoujes that I have tried. Gorgeous George's Platter ($35): Wow! This is quite the treat - if you are feeling hungry, definitely give this platter a go. Everything from the kababs, rice, and a small hint of toum on the inside was delicious! The chicken was tender, and even reheating it a day later, it kept it's moisture, which is really difficult to do! Rice was soft and everything was cooked perfectly. Seasoning was great, you can taste the complex marination and aromatics like parsley and onion with every piece of meat! Baklava ($8): A very solid baklava, and generous with portioning too. Flakey and cripsy crust and a generous helping of chopped nuts with a good amount of syrup soaked in throughout. One of the better baklavas I've had here in Seattle. In addition to these things we ordered, they also included a lamb kabob, two drinks, and a hummus free of charge (assuming they wanted to clean out the kitchen for the day) - which they really didn't have to do! We were so stunned by the hospitality demonstrated by George and his wife that we left a really hefty tip in order to show our gratitude. My experience here at Gorgeous George's was so amazing - everything from the stellar service, scrumptious food, and cozy ambiance makes this one of the best restaurant experiences that I have had here in Seattle thus far. I would wholeheartedly recommend Gorgeous George's as it is definitely the type of restaurant that deserves everyone's business!
